BLUE BELL, Pa., March 31, 2015 - Unisys Corporation (NYSE: UIS) today announced that its federal government business organization was certified as compliant with the ISO/IEC 20000 standard for best practices related to delivering managed services that meet business and customer requirements. The certification was related to the company's work on the IRS Enterprise Storage Acquisition program.

The ISO/IEC 20000 certification, presented by the International Organization for Standardization (ISO) and the International Electrotechnical Commission (IEC), is the first internationally recognized standard evaluating IT service management, the principal measure of IT quality within an organization. It measures the company's approach and capability in planning and delivering world-class IT managed services.

In 2012, the IRS selected Unisys Federal Systems to plan, build, deploy and maintain a new IRS storage environment, transitioning the agency's storage assets to a private cloud-based storage-as-a-service model. Currently, 14 petabytes of storage are managed via these ISO 20000 qualified processes by Unisys for the IRS.

The program reduces costs by allowing the IRS to pay only for the amount of storage it needs when it is needed, instead of purchasing storage equipment necessary to meet its peak capacity demands.

With this certification, Unisys extends its reputation as a leader in achieving ISO/IEC 20000 certifications. In 2012, Unisys Federal Systems announced it had received the certification for the framework it uses to deliver data center services as well as its specific work on the Defense Finance and Accounting Service Desktop Management Initiative III contract. In 2010, Unisys assisted the U.S. Center for Disease Control and Prevention's Mid-Tier Data Center in Atlanta in obtaining one of the first ISO/IEC 20000 certifications awarded to a U.S. federal government data center.
